The person we’re looking for:
We are seeking a highly experienced Senior Environment Artist with deep expertise in large-scale world creation, set dressing, terrain generation, landscape development, procedural techniques and advanced shader authoring. We are looking for an experienced Environment Artist to join our team and help bring immersive, visually stunning worlds to life. This role requires strong artistic vision, technical expertise, and collaboration skills to influence environment art quality and support a team of artists through mentorship and knowledge sharing. The ideal candidate has a deep understanding of composition, lighting, materials, and environmental storytelling, with a proven track record of creating high-quality game environments.
As a Senior Environment Artist, you will collaborate with Art Directors, Leads, Designers, and Technical Artists to establish and maintain the visual direction for environments while ensuring assets meet both artistic and technical standards. Additionally, you will mentor and support other artists, helping to refine workflows and ensure smooth production pipelines.
This position is fully in-office in Bellevue, WA and reports to the Lead Environment Artist.
Responsibilities:
Create and own large-scale environments from block out through final polish.
Design and develop realistic terrains, biomes, landscapes, and natural ecosystems.
Build modular environment kits and world-building pipelines for massive open worlds.
Support complex environment art efforts and serve as a subject matter expert for large scale world creation, mentor a team of artists, providing quality bar-setting examples, constructive feedback and fostering professional growth.
Work closely with Art Directors, Leads, Designers, and Technical Artists to ensure visual consistency and technical feasibility.
Develop and refine environmental storytelling techniques to create immersive game worlds.
Contribute to the development and evolution of environment art workflows, tools, and best practices that improve quality, efficiency, and scalability.
Identify production challenges, technical limitations, and content creation bottlenecks, collaborating with cross-functional teams to develop effective solutions.
Optimize assets for performance and memory constraints while maintaining high visual fidelity.
Support in managing art production pipelines to ensure deadlines and quality expectations are met.
Work with engineers and level designers to ensure seamless asset integration into the game engine.
Stay up to date with industry trends and push the boundaries of game environment art.

Portfolio Requirements:
Please include:
High-quality environment art for video games, including examples of realistic work and demonstrated understanding of composition, lighting, and asset pipelines.
Examples of large-scale environments or open-world scenes.
Terrain and landscape breakdowns.
Shader/material examples.
Wireframes and optimization examples where applicable.
Breakdown documentation demonstrating your workflow and technical contribution.
Qualifications:
5-8+ years of experience as an environment artist in the video game industry with at least 2 shipped titles.
Strong leadership and mentorship skills, with experience guiding and supporting a team of artists.
Proficiency in industry tools such as Blender, Substance Suite, Zbrush and Photoshop.
Deep knowledge of landscape creation tools, such as Houdini, World Machine, Gaea etc.
Experience with large-scale terrain systems, modular and procedural content workflows.
Deep knowledge in the creation and analysis of pixel shaders.
Experience using photo scan data as well as satellite imagery.
Recent experience with Unreal Engine 4 or 5, including material and pixel shader creation.
Deep understanding of PBR workflows, composition, lighting, and environmental storytelling.
Vegetation content creation.
Strong understanding of real-world architecture, set dressing and infrastructure.
Ability to balance artistic vision with technical constraints for optimized performance.
Strong communication and problem-solving skills, with the ability to work collaboratively across teams.
Excellent English written and verbal communication ability.
